Taking Pictures of Yourself
Applicable modes:
If you rotate the monitor, Self Shot Mode is activated.
You can easily take pictures of yourself while looking at the screen.
In Self Shot Mode...
Deciding on a composition is easier because recording is
performed while looking at the screen.
Pictures with different poses and facial expressions can
be taken at once by increasing the number of pictures to
be recorded.
Automatically enables the touch operation.
Settings for the respective Recording Modes are
maintained, except for the recording settings for Self
Shot Mode (P80).
In Playback Mode, the camera can be set to display only the pictures taken in Self Shot
Mode. ([Category Play])
1
Rotate the monitor as shown in the figure.
When you rotate the monitor, a mirror image will be
displayed on the monitor.
2
Touch the item.
